Understanding Bumper Damage and Its Impact on Resale Value

Bumper damage, while seemingly minor, can significantly impact a vehicle’s resale value. Dents, scratches, and other aesthetic imperfections on the front or rear bumper are often the first things potential buyers notice when evaluating a used car. Even small damages can create the impression of a history of collision or neglect, leading to lower offers or increased negotiation time. In some cases, severe bumper damage can weaken structural integrity, affecting overall vehicle safety and performance. This underscores the importance of addressing bumper issues promptly through effective solutions like affordable bumper repair services.
Frame straightening and body shop repairs play pivotal roles in restoring a bumper to its original condition. Car repair shops equipped with state-of-the-art equipment and experienced technicians can expertly straighten bent frames, fill and sand dents, and seamlessly integrate replacement parts. Compared to costly body work or even the expense of a complete bumper replacement, affordable bumper repair offers a more economical path to regaining a vehicle’s pre-damaged appearance and resale value. Effective Strategies to Maintain and Enhance Your Vehicle's Resale Potential

Maintaining a vehicle’s resale potential is a strategic endeavor that involves more than just regular maintenance checks. While many focus on the exterior aesthetics, such as a car’s paint job or wheels, one often overlooked yet critical aspect is the condition of its body panels, especially the bumper. A dented or damaged bumper can significantly impact a vehicle’s overall value, but there’s good news: affordable bumper repair offers a cost-effective solution to restore your car’s resale potential.
Expert mechanics recommend regular inspections and prompt repairs for any dents, dings, or crumples on the bumper. Unlike luxury vehicle repairs that can be more intricate and expensive, bumper fixes are often straightforward and accessible. For instance, a minor dent can typically be removed using specialized tools and techniques without having to replace the entire bumper assembly. This not only saves costs but also preserves the car’s original design elements. Furthermore, keeping your bumper in top condition is particularly important for older vehicles, where rust prevention and repair become critical factors in resale value.
Many reputable car repair shops now offer affordable bumper repair services tailored to various budgets. These shops leverage modern equipment and techniques to ensure precise repairs that match the vehicle’s original factory finish. By addressing bumper damage early, owners can prevent more extensive and costly body repairs down the line.
